lead: Lead-based Paint - 06/28/07 10:27 AM
According to the EPA, it is estimated that lead-based paint was applied to approximately two-thirds of the homes built in the United States before 1940, one-third of the homes from 1940 to 1960 and an undetermined but smaller percentage of homes built since 1960.

lead: Protect Family from lead hazards - 06/12/07 12:35 AM
Get children tested for lead, even if they seem healthy.
Wash hands, bottles, toys often.
Make sure children eat healthy, low-fat foods.
Get home checked for lead hazards.
Regularly clean floors, sills, and other surfaces.
Wipe off shoes when entering house.
Fixing surfaces with peeling or chipping paint.
